Strange IR sensor movement with default tracker code

Hey,
I have been fighting with the default IR sensing code (both frc_tracker and navigate) for the last couple of weeks, and I just cant seem to figure out whats wrong. I have set up the IR sensors the same way Kevin has on his page and read through all the comments in the code related to how to plug in the IR sensors/PWMs. The problem comes when I try and run the code. If the emitter is turned off, both servos turn in unison looking for the beacon (exactly the way they should), but then when I turn it off, any number of things can happen. Sometimes nothing happens, and its like the beacon is non-existent (I have set it to both field settings), sometimes one sensor stops and looks at it (just like it should), but the other one keeps turning, and sometimes one or both of the servos slows down, but keeps trying to find it.
I have shown it of the engineers who have been helping out our team, but none of them can come up with a solution, and the only thing I can think of is that I killed one of the receivers when I was soldering it (it was the second thing I ever touched a soldering iron to).
Has anyone had this problem or know what could be causing it?
